什么是以太坊钱包? 以太坊钱包是一种用于存储和管理以太坊及其代币的数字钱包。以太坊是一个开源的区块链平台...
在以太坊网络中,发起签名是一项基础却至关重要的操作。无论是进行交易、与智能合约互动,还是进行去中心化应用(DApp)操作,用户都需要使用他们的钱包来生成特定的签名。本文将详细介绍如何在以太坊钱包中发起签名操作,以及相关的原理和注意事项。
以太坊钱包是一种用于存储和管理以太坊(ETH)及其代币(如ERC-20和ERC-721等)的软件。它可以是一个桌面应用、移动应用,或是通过浏览器访问的网页应用。钱包的主要功能包括发送和接收以太坊资产、查看交易记录、以及与智能合约交互等。在庞大的以太坊生态中,掌握钱包的基本操作将为用户提供更大的便利性和安全性。
在区块链中,签名是验证用户身份和确保交易或操作唯一性的重要机制。当用户发起交易时,钱包会使用私钥对交易数据进行数字签名。这一过程确保了只有拥有相应私钥的用户才能进行相关操作,极大地提高了安全性。了解这一原理,是确保用户能够安全、高效地使用以太坊钱包的第一步。
发起签名的操作可以根据钱包的类型略有不同。以下是一般步骤:
在使用以太坊钱包进行签名操作时,用户们可能会遇到一些问题。以下是六个相关问题及其详细解答:
用户在进行签名操作时可能面临多种问题,最常见的包括:钱包未连接互联网、输入信息不完整或错误、私钥未能安全对待等。不良的网络连接可能导致签名无法成功提交到区块链网络,确保网络畅通是基础。此外,输入的收款方地址不符合以太坊地址格式,或金额超出余额限制同样会导致操作失败。保持钱包软件的更新也非常重要,以获取最新的安全和功能。
安全性是使用以太坊钱包的重中之重。首先,确保私钥不被第三方知道,可以通过冷存储(如硬件钱包)来进一步增强安全。其次,应使用强密码和启用两步验证等安全措施。此外,定期检查钱包的地址和交易记录,确保没有未授权的交易。此外,保持软件版本更新,安装可信的防病毒软件,也有助于提高系统的安全性。
虽然签名和加密都是密码学的应用,但它们的目的不同。签名的目的是验证信息的来源和完整性,确保只有特定用户能够发起交易或操作。而加密的目的是保护信息的机密性,使只有持有特定密钥的用户能够读取信息。两者互为补充,在区块链中,签名验证身份和确认交易,而加密则保护用户隐私。
可恢复钱包是指一种可以通过恢复短语或私钥恢复的以太坊钱包。这一类型的钱包非常安全,因为即使设备丢失,用户依然可以通过恢复短语恢复资产和信息。在创建可恢复钱包时,用户需要妥善保存恢复短语并防止其泄露,这是一项防护措施,常见于硬件钱包和一些软件钱包。
一旦交易或信息经过签名后,就无法被篡改。每一个签名都是针对特定数据(如交易信息)的,任何尝试修改这些数据的行为都会使签名无效。当以太坊节点接收到签名时,它会使用公钥验证该签名,确保数据未被篡改并确认持有私钥的用户发起了该交易。这一特性使以太坊交易及操作具有极高的不可篡改性。
用户在发起签名并提交交易后,可以通过以太坊区块链浏览器(如Etherscan)查找其交易状态。只需输入签名后生成的交易哈希(Transaction Hash),即可查看该交易的详细信息,包括确认状态、时间戳和费用等。确保您使用可靠的区块链浏览器,以便快速准确地获取交易信息。
理解如何在以太坊钱包中发起签名操作对于每一个参与区块链的用户来说都是至关重要的。通过安全、有效地发起签名,用户不仅能够保护自己的资产,还能够顺利进行各种区块链操作。希望本文提供的信息对您在以太坊钱包操作上有所帮助。